Harpreet Singh Bhatia’s crucial 53 steers Chhattisgarh to a win over Haryana in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y’23

Harpreet Singh Bhatia

Haryana after being put to bat first at Sawai Mansingh Indoor Stadium in Indore made a fine total of 162/5 in 20 overs. Opener Ankit Kumar top scored with 59 runs while rest of the batters batted around him. From the bowlers, Shashank Singh and Ajay Mandal bagged 2 wkts for Chhattisgarh.

Chasing 163, Chhattisgarh did lost their openers early but it was their Senior Pro Harpreet Singh Bhatia leading the chase with a match winning half century. Harpreet who already holds the record for most fifties in Syed Mushtaq Ali Trophy registered his 17th half century. Harpreet scored 53 off 42 balls while he was well supported by Sanjeet Desai (21 runs) and later a flashy cameo by Ajay Mandal who scored 33* off 16 balls to push Chhattisgarh towards victory line with 4 balls to spare.

Result: Chhattisgarh won by 5 wkts
